摘要
利用饱和酚法提取了棉纤维发育突变体胚珠的全蛋白以及种子水溶性蛋白,比较分析了不同发育时期棉花胚珠蛋白含量的变化。通过对野生型和纤维突变体全蛋白的SDS凝胶电泳图谱的比较分析,在二倍体棉种的突变体及其野生型间找到了三条可能与表皮细胞分化相关的差异蛋白条带,在种子水溶性蛋白中则发现了五条差异条带,为进一步研究与棉纤维分化相关的分子机制提供了参考。
The whole proteins of ovules and water-soluble proteins from seed in cotton fiber mutant were extracted and the variation of the protein contents of cotton ovules during different growing stage were analyzed. Through comparing the SDS-PAGE patterns between the wild types and their mutants, three distinct bands which are probably relatived to the initiation of the ovule epidermal cell have been found between the mutant and its wild type of the diploid cotton. Moreover, we also discovered five distinct bands in the wild type and its mutant of the species from SDS-PAGE profile of seed water-soluble proteins. This research provides some information for further detecting the molecular mechanics about the differentiation and development of cotton fiber.
